    <title>Assessee Cannot Challenge AO&#039;s Jurisdiction After Failing to Contest Transfer Order u/s 127 of Income Tax Act.</title>
    <link>https://www.taxtmi.com/highlights?id=63124</link>
    <description>Transfer of the case u/s 127 - the order of the transfer of case u/s 127 was within the knowledge of the assessee during the course of assessment proceedings and still the assessee had chosen not to participate in the matter of jurisdiction of the AO to whom the case has been transferred. The assessee cannot be allowed latter to challenge the jurisdiction of the AO - AT</description>
